Daryl Rath was one of only two Yamaha riders in the Pro class, and despite it being a new ride for 2014, Rath seems to have dialed in his program.  Rath had a good start in the number three spot, but he wasn’t able to hold off Chuckie Creech to maintain the final spot on the podium, but Rath did hold onto a fourth place finish.

The number 117 of Jared Hulliung held off a cluster of competitors and was able to round out the top five in the Pro class.

In the Pro-am Unlimited class, Maul Tech ATV’s Michael Houghton came away with the win. Houghton, like many others, knew that the start he got could mean the difference between victory and defeat. Houghton was prepared and grabbed the holeshot. Despite pressure from the rest of the field, Houghton led from start to finish for the win.

“The Hoosier tires got me off to a great start first of all, and I got to give a shout out to Pippard Performance and Houser Racing. It’s been a really tight track all day and I believe the holeshot was the ticket here and that’s kind of what I geared up for. I got that and came away with the win! I’ve been doing really well so far in the Unlimited class as this is my second win. There’s great competition, and I really can’t wait to get to the next round! Hibdon was right on me the whole race, and I just put my head down and made sure I hit all my points, and it was my race to lose, and I just kept it clean and came out with the win,” said Houghton.
